Transaction 113088068be60938777a011649c531b8a02922545aa61b0558dd4fc834025d41
2 Input
2 Outputs
- 113088068be60938777a011649c531b8a02922545aa61b0558dd4fc834025d41:0
- 113088068be60938777a011649c531b8a02922545aa61b0558dd4fc834025d41:1
value 7687045
address 3Cj6oVwNNz6MQjQUfA6DWiH2pHrUCv8V9x
value 3451384
address 1KiLf9gKBMUtSXx7JSTTXYtKwhEkTHAV7d